Basic Concepts of Fuel/Calibrated Pumps

A fuel/calibrated pump is a device that measures and delivers fuel to the engine in specific quantities. It operates by using a series of mechanical components to draw fuel from the tank, pressurize it, and deliver it to the engine’s fuel injectors. The calibration aspect ensures that the fuel is delivered in precise amounts, tailored to the engine’s requirements at any given moment. This precision is vital for the efficient operation of diesel engines, as it ensures that the fuel is combusted effectively, leading to better performance and reduced emissions 1.

Troubleshooting and Maintenance

Common issues with the Cummins 3060762-9977 Pump may include fuel delivery inconsistencies or mechanical failures. Troubleshooting steps involve checking the pump’s calibration settings, inspecting the mechanical components for wear or damage, and ensuring that the fuel lines are free from obstructions. Regular maintenance practices, such as cleaning and inspecting the pump, can help ensure its longevity and optimal performance 2.
